WATCH: Elizabeth Warren Blasts Trump for Bringing ‘White Supremacist’ Bannon Into the White House
‘Bigotry Is Bad for Business’
U.S. Senator Elizabeth Warren blasted Donald Trump Tuesday morning for his appointment of Breitbart publisher Steve Bannon as his new top senior White House aide. Bannon is a supporter of the alt-right movement, is a white nationalist who has been said to champion white supremacists.
“People didn’t vote for Trump so that he could bring a white supremacist into the White House,” Sen. Warren told a group of business leaders at The Wall Street Journal’s CEO Council event in Washington, D.C.Â
“This is a man who told his wife that he didn’t want his children going to school with Jews,” Warren said of Bannon, echoing numerous reports, which Bannon has denied.
“This is a man who ran a news organization that ran headlines like, ‘Would You Rather Your Children Had Feminism or Cancer?'”
“This is a man,” Warren said of Bannon, “who says, by his very presence, that this is a White House that will embrace bigotry.”
“I just want to underline something that every one of you know: bigotry is bad for business,” Warren continued. “Bigotry is not what your employees expect. Bigotry is not what your customers expect,” she said. “And if that’s the direction that this administration goes, that creates a real problem for everyone.”
